Signs of Worn D52 Brake Pads
Several indicators signal that your D52 brake pads need attention. The most common include a high-pitched squealing noise when braking, a grinding sound (which indicates the pad material has worn down to the metal backing plate), a spongy or soft brake pedal, and increased stopping distances. Some brake pads also feature wear indicators that become visible or audible when the pad material is low.
The Replacement Process
Replacing D52 brake pads involves several steps. First, ensure you have the correct replacement pads and necessary tools. Safely lift and secure the vehicle, then remove the wheel. You'll need to compress the caliper piston(s) to make room for the new, thicker pads. Remove the old pads, clean the caliper hardware, and install the new pads, ensuring they are seated correctly. Reassemble the caliper and wheel, then repeat for the other side. It is imperative to acknowledge that brake work requires precision and care.
After installing new brake pads, perform a 'bedding-in' procedure according to the manufacturer's instructions to optimize their performance and longevity. This typically involves a series of moderate stops.
Choosing the Right Replacement Pads
When selecting replacement D52 brake pads, consider your driving habits. For daily commuting, standard organic or ceramic pads offer a good balance of performance and quiet operation. For spirited driving or towing, semi-metallic pads provide better heat resistance and fade control. Always choose pads specifically designed for the D52 caliper to ensure proper fit and function, just as you would ensure correct fitment for any other specialized brake component.
